Field
Description
Display
Click More Options to specify the Window executable's display settings.
Select the desired display options:
Run in 256 colors:
Sets the color quality setting to 256 colors while this executable is running. The
color quality setting reverts back to your default setting when you close the
executable.
Run in 640 × 480 screen resolution:
Sets the screen resolution setting to 640 × 480 while this executable is running.
The color quality setting reverts back to your default setting when you close the
executable.
Disable visual themes:
Disables visual themes from being applied to the executable. If you are
experiencing problems with menus or buttons on the title bar of the executable,
this setting might solve these problems. The theme settings revert back to your
default setting when you close the executable.

E.22 Action - Launch Windows Thin Client
Application
The Action - Launch Widows Thin Client Application dialog box lets you specify to launch an ICA
(Independent Computing Architecture) or RDP (Remote Desktop Protocol) client session and
configure the appropriate settings.
You access this dialog box by using the following methods:
As part of the process of creating a Directive bundle by using the Actions bundle category. For
more information, see
In ZENworks Control Center, click the Bundles tab, click the underlined link of a bundle in the
Name column of the Bundles list, click the Actions tab, click one of the action set tabs (Install,
Launch, Verify, Uninstall, Terminate, or Preboot), click the Add drop-down list, then select an
available action.
The following sections contain additional information:
Section E.22.1, "ICA Session," on page 153
Section E.22.2, "RDP Session," on page 154

E.22.1 ICA Session

Select this option if the terminal server requires the application to run in an ICA client session.
Citrix MetaFrame* requires ICA client sessions.
